Mitsubishi Heavy Industries vs Mitsubishi Electric — An Important Distinction
This is a common point of confusion. Mitsubishi Heavy Industries and Mitsubishi Electric are two entirely separate companies that both manufacture air conditioners, despite sharing the Mitsubishi name. MHI's Indian operations focus on premium residential and commercial splits, while Mitsubishi Electric targets the higher-end commercial and VRF segments. The models available at authorised dealers in Mumbai under the MHI name are manufactured and serviced by MHI's dedicated Indian distribution network.
JET FLOW Technology — Comfort Without Direct Draft
One of MHI's defining features across its residential range is JET FLOW air distribution. In most standard split ACs, the indoor unit blows cooled air in a focused stream that can feel uncomfortable when directed at occupants sitting or sleeping nearby. MHI's JET FLOW system disperses cooled air in a broader, more diffuse pattern that reduces the sensation of direct cold draft while still achieving rapid and even room cooling. This is particularly valued in Mumbai apartments where bedroom layouts often place the bed directly in front of the indoor unit.
The technology works by creating a primary cool air jet at high velocity surrounded by secondary air currents that mix and diffuse the cooling before it reaches occupants. The result is more uniform temperature distribution across the room and greater comfort for light sleepers who are sensitive to direct airflow.
Hyper Inverter Compressor — Efficiency and Silence
MHI's Hyper Inverter Compressor is among the quietest operating compressors in the Indian residential AC market. Outdoor unit noise levels on MHI models typically fall in the range of 45 to 48 decibels, which is noticeably quieter than many competing units that operate at 52 to 56 decibels. In dense Mumbai residential areas where outdoor units are often installed close to neighbours' windows or balconies, lower noise output is a genuine benefit that reduces potential friction with building society members.
The Hyper Inverter operates efficiently across a wide ambient temperature range, maintaining effective cooling even when outdoor temperatures exceed 48 degrees Celsius, which is a condition increasingly seen in Mumbai's urban heat island zones during severe heat waves. Standard inverter compressors in many competing brands begin to struggle above 43 to 45 degrees Celsius.
Build Quality and Corrosion Resistance
MHI applies a Blue Fin coating to its heat exchanger coils to protect against corrosion in coastal and high-humidity environments. This is directly relevant to Mumbai's marine air conditions, particularly in areas within a few kilometres of the sea. The outdoor unit chassis uses heavy-gauge galvanised steel that resists the combination of salt air and monsoon moisture better than lighter-gauge enclosures used by some competing brands.
The indoor unit filter system in MHI models includes a self-cleaning function that reduces the accumulation of dust and allergens over the monsoon and post-monsoon period, when indoor air quality challenges are highest in Mumbai due to mould spores and increased particulate levels.
Price in Mumbai
Mitsubishi Heavy Industries AC units in the 1.5 ton range are priced in Mumbai between approximately Rs. 48,000 and Rs. 70,000 depending on the model, star rating, and features. This price premium over standard brands reflects the engineering quality, quieter operation, and superior build materials. The 5 star models in MHI's Hyper Inverter range carry strong ISEER ratings that deliver competitive running costs despite the higher purchase price.
Is MHI Better Than Daikin for Mumbai?
Comparing MHI and Daikin comes down to what you value most. Daikin has a broader retail and service footprint across Mumbai, more model variety at different price points, and very competitive energy efficiency. MHI offers quieter operation, arguably more refined air distribution through JET FLOW, and build quality that appeals to buyers who want appliance-grade durability. For buyers who are sensitive to noise or who place comfort precision above all else, MHI is often the preferred choice. For buyers who want strong performance at a slightly lower price with easier access to service, Daikin is typically the recommendation.
Both brands outperform most Indian and Chinese alternatives in long-term reliability and comfort quality, and either is a sound investment for a Mumbai home where an AC runs heavily for much of the year.
